Migori assembly on one month recess, to end on September 6

Migori County Assembly

By MN Reporter

Having been at work for over six months performing their roles of Representation, Legislation and Representation diligently, hon. members of Migori County Assembly have today adjourned for one-month recess to be with their electorates.

While moving the motion of adjournment on the floor the Deputy Majority leader, Hon. Esther Onana, said that the recess could not have come at a better time especially now that social distancing is really required as one of the ways to keep Covid -19 at bay.

Hon. members supported the motion and said that this would give them a chance to carry out their oversight role especially on the various community projects being undertaken in their wards currently.

They also urged the Department of Education, Youths, Culture, Sports to consider re- routing the money meant for bursary to the construction of various ECDE classrooms in the County to aid the children in keeping the social distance when schools re-open, noting that this would be done through Supplementary budget when they resume sessions.

Members noted that the ongoing football Friendlies/tournaments in the County should be stopped for now adding that there is little and mostly no respect for the guidelines laid down by the Ministry health; they asserted that they might be disaster in waiting if not checked.

The Speaker of today, Hon. Samuel Orima encouraged members to ensure they carry out their representation roles very well now that they will be able to meet their electorates and know theirconcerns, He at the same time urged the Executive Arm to ensure that the resolutions of the

House from various reports, motions are implemented fully adding that committee work will continue as always through the available technology.

The Recess begins from today 6 th August, 2020 – and ends on 8 th September, 2020.
